Abstract/Summary:
The Mechanical Engineering Departments' Instrumentation and Thermal Sciences Laboratories serve as sites for the experimental work of junior, senior, and graduate engineering student research. The laboratories allow for hands-on experience with instrumentation and industrial process control, provide opportunities for application of knowledge gained in prerequisite and previously studied courses, and the affirmation of knowledge gained in concurrently studied courses.; This work is in turn focused around a vision for reinventing these laboratories, one of enhancing their current pedagogical role of bridging the gap between theory and practice, and exposing future engineers to interesting and creative team-oriented challenges and problems encountered in the field of professional practice. This vision would be made possible through the use of products and solutions supplied by National Instruments Corp. and Omega Engineering, Inc. for the realization of the laboratories' original concepts in a manner suitable for the 21st century.
